A Dietary Variety: Analyzing The Impacts Of Diverse Vs Worm-Exclusive Diets On The Blanding’S Turtle (Emydoidea Blandingii), Caitlin F. Copenhaver
Honors Theses
The endangered Blanding’s turtle (Emydoidea blandingii) is a species with a generally diverse diet in their freshwater wetland habitats; they consume prey such as crayfish and snails. In captivity, these options often become more limited due to logistical reasons. As ex situ conservation efforts such as captive rearing and head-starting are becoming more popular for this species, it will be important to gain more insight on how these more limited diets might affect these turtles. Diatom Morphology In Light Of A Changing Climate: A Focus On Aulacoseira Crenulata, Brighid Welchans
Honors Theses
Fossilized diatoms are arguably the most vital proxy record utilized in paleolimnology. Diatoms are unicellular microalgae that are the basis of countless food webs, are invaluable bioindicators, and generate nearly a quarter of global net primary productivity. Diatoms are affected by a variety of environmental factors but there is relatively little research on how environmental conditions impact diatom valve morphology, and in particular whether there is a correlation between incoming light and diatom pore morphology. The Effects Of Phosphate On The Metamorphosis Of Larval Western Barred Tiger Salamanders (Ambystoma Mavortium), Lexy Polivanov
Honors Theses
This investigation will collect data to assist in determining if elevated aquatic phosphate levels affects the metamorphosis rate of larval western barred tiger salamanders (Ambystoma mavortium). Monoammonium phosphate fertilizers are being used on crops in Nebraska (NDA, 2017). This area lines up with the area the western barred tiger salamanders are disappearing from (Damme, 2018). Monoammonium phosphate is made up of nitrogen and phosphate. Cercarial Parasitism Of Freshwater Snails In Sandhills Ponds Versus Streams, Caroline Emily Spethman
Honors Theses
Parasite prevalence was calculated for all aquatic snails collected from four freshwater localities in Western Nebraska from Summer 2016 to 2019: Dunwoody Pond, Haythorn Ranch, Neven’s Restoration, and Breen’s Flyaway. With data of increasing trematode cercarial infection specifically at Dunwoody Pond, this community was further studied. In Summer 2019, a total of 217 freshwater snails representing species of Physa sp., Stagnicola elodes (Say,1821), and Helisoma anceps (Menke,1830) were collected from Dunwoody Pond and Dunwoody stream, near Ogallala, Nebraska. Biodiversity, Ecosystem Function And The Pollination Ecology Of Urban Gardens In Dayton, Ohio, Angela Nicole Giaquinto
Honors Theses
Urban agriculture is an ancient concept that is gaining momentum in the United States in connection with urban renewal projects and efforts to mediate urban food deserts. These agriculture efforts represent a potential habitat for pollinator communities within the urban hardscape. Pollinator communities are threatened by urban landscape transformation, and bee species, in particular, are in a state of global decline due to various stressors. Urban agriculture has the potential to sustain both human and ecological communities, and the pollinators that visit gardens may provide pollination to plant species in the surrounding area.
